Pollard railway station

Pollard was a railway station on the Shelbourne line between the townships of Bradford and Nuggetty.

It opened with the line on 24 March 1891, and was originally called Bradford Station.

There were no sidings at Pollard, so any wagons that needed loading or unloading at the station had to be left on the mainline.

Wagons to be left at Pollard were attached behind the guards van when a train left Shelbourne and dropped off at Pollard.
